This species is closely related with the common milkweed, A. syriaca, with which it sometimes hybridizes at the eastern limits of its distribution.These species are similar in appearance and growth form (tall and robust), but can be distinguished by the layer of fine white hairs on speciosa and flowers that look like small crowns. Asclepias speciosa, commonly called showy milkweed, is a rough, weedy perennial which commonly occurs on dry slopes, open woodland areas, roadsides, waste areas and along streams in western North America.It typically grows 2-4' tall on stout, upright stems with velvety, broad-oblong to broad-ovate, gray-green leaves (to 8" long) with conspicuous veining. Asclepias speciosa - Showy Milkweed A stout, sparingly branched, pubescent perennial, 1 1/2-3 ft. tall, with large, oval, blue-green leaves and showy, spherical clusters of rose-colored flowers.
